Mechanics of Tooth Motion
Comprehending how teeth move during orthodontic treatment is vital for both orthodontists and individuals to grasp the mechanics of tooth activity. When stress is put on a tooth, it initiates a procedure called bone improvement. This procedure entails the break down and restoring of bone tissue to allow the tooth to move right into its correct setting. The stress exerted by dental braces or aligners causes a waterfall of occasions within the gum tendon, leading to the repositioning of the tooth.
Tooth activity occurs in response to the force used and the body's all-natural response to that force. As the tooth moves, bone is resorbed on one side and transferred on the other. This continual cycle of bone makeover permits the tooth to move gradually with time. Orthodontists meticulously intend the instructions and quantity of force required to achieve the preferred movement, taking into consideration elements such as tooth root size and bone density.
Technologies in Modern Orthodontics
To discover the innovations in orthodontic care, allow's explore the cutting-edge innovations made use of in modern orthodontics. Over the last few years, the field of orthodontics has actually seen amazing technical improvements that have changed the method teeth are corrected the alignment of and lined up. Among one of the most significant growths is the introduction of clear aligner systems like Invisalign. These custom-made aligners are almost unseen and offer a more very discreet option to conventional dental braces.
Furthermore, innovations in 3D imaging innovation have enabled orthodontists to create accurate treatment strategies tailored to every person's special dental structure. Cone beam computed tomography (CBCT) scans supply in-depth 3D photos of the teeth, origins, and jaw, permitting even more exact medical diagnosis and treatment.
